十进制转化为二进制公式的深度
十进制转换二进制公式并非简单的算术运算,而是计算机底层逻辑的核心基石,它本质上是将人类易于理解的一套十进位制系统,映射到计算机原生理解的二进制位模式。这一过程源于计算机硬件的物理特性:计算机只有 0 和 1 两种状态,因此必须建立统一的数学语言来描述数据。十进制转换二进制公式的根本依据是“逢三进一”的进位规则,具体表现为将 10 拆分为 5+5,再将 5 拆分为 4+1,每一次拆分都反映了二进制中 4 位自然数由 2 的幂次组合而成的数学归纳原理。通过反复执行这一分解与归并的操作,我们可以将任意正整数精确地拆解为 2 的幂次之和,从而完成从十进制到二进制的完美转化。这种转化的公式之所以如此简洁且普适,是因为它揭示了整数系统的内在对称性,使得无论数字大小如何,其背后的计算结构始终保持一致,为存储、传输和运算提供了标准化的依据。在计算机科学的演进过程中,从早期的冯·诺依曼体系架构到现代超大规模并行计算,这一转换公式始终是数据抽象层与物理电路层之间的桥梁,确保了不同硬件平台间数据的一致性与兼容性,没有它,信息系统将陷入混乱与低效的困境。

在任何实际应用场景中,理解并掌握这一转换原理都能极大提升开发效率。例如,当我们分析一条 32 位整数地址范围时,只需通过彻底分解该整数,即可直观地看出其由低位 1、2 和 4 组成的二进制结构,从而快速定位内存单元。这种思维方式不仅适用于编程,也适用于逻辑推理和系统设计。尽管公式看似复杂,但其背后的逻辑简单而高效,能够支撑起庞大的互联网生态。因此,深入理解十进制转换二进制公式,不仅是掌握编程技能的要求,更是构建数字化思维的关键一步。通过系统的学习与练习,我们可以将这一抽象的数学过程内化为一种直觉,从而在面对复杂的二进制运算问题时,能够迅速找到突破口,实现高效精准的计算与判断。
十进制转化为二进制公式的操作攻略与核心技巧
要熟练掌握十进制转化为二进制公式,必须遵循一套严谨且系统化的操作路径。这一路径的核心在于利用“除以 2 取余数”的算法逻辑,将大数逐步拆解至二进制表示。具体而言,我们将待转换的十进制整数除以 2,记录余数,然后将商继续除以 2,重复此过程直至商为 0。所有记录的余数按从低到高(从最后一次除法开始)的顺序排列,即构成最终的二进制结果。这一方法之所以有效,是因为每次除法操作本质上都是在寻找被除数中 2 的乘方组合,而余数正是这些组合的直接体现。通过反复执行这一过程,我们可以确保每一位二进制位都准确无误地反映了对应十进制位的贡献大小。在实际操作时,建议先掌握基础位值法,再进阶到递归思想,两者相辅相成,共同构成了完整的转化体系。
基础位值法:从个位到高位逐层推导
- 首先从个位开始,用该位数字除以 2,得到的余数即为该位的二进制值。
- 接着将上一步的商除以 2,继续向下推导,依此类推。
- 直到商为 0 为止,此时记录下来的所有余数即为完整的二进制序列。
进阶递归思想:理解数字的层级结构
- 数字可以看作是由若干个 2 的幂次级联而成的总和。
- 例如,十进制数 25,可拆解为 16 + 8 + 1,对应二进制中的 4 位和 3 位。
- 这种拆解过程实际上是递归地寻找 2 的最高幂次,直至无法再拆分。
实际应用技巧:验证与调试
- 完成初步转化后,可进行简单的校验,确保转换结果的正确性。
- 利用十进制数与小数的关系,辅助理解二进制的小数部分(如 0.5 对应 0.1)。
通过上述结构化学习路径与核心技巧的灵活运用,我们可以高效地完成十进制到二进制的转换。在实际开发中,这一技能是编写高效代码的必备能力。无论是整数运算、地址映射还是数据编码,都需要这一基础能力的支撑。只有熟练掌握公式背后的逻辑,才能在不依赖软件工具的情况下,独立解决各类二进制计算问题,真正实现从理论到实践的完全跨越。
核心概念辨析与常见误区解析
在深入掌握十进制转化为二进制公式的过程中,需要特别注意区分几个关键概念,以避免常见的理解偏差。首先,要明确十进制与二进制并非对立关系,而是现代计算机信息处理中相辅相成的两种表示法。十进制以 0-9 为基数,直观且人类熟悉;二进制则以 0 和 1 为基数,简洁且机器执行。两者的转换遵循严格的数学公式,体现了不同的计数原理与物理实现方式。其次,必须清晰界定位权的概念,即 2 的 n 次方,它是连接十进制数值与二进制位值的桥梁。通过理解位权的层级关系,可以更容易地掌握转换公式的内在逻辑。最后,要警惕混淆与位序的误用,例如将二进制位序的低位与高位搞反,或者在转换过程中遗漏进位规则,这些都是初学者容易犯的错误。此外,还需注意小数部分的特殊性,十进制小数的转换逻辑与整数部分截然不同,需要单独处理。掌握了这些核心概念与避坑指南,将有助于我们在复杂的计算场景中保持准确性与稳定性。
复杂场景下的应用示范与实战演练
在实际项目与数据分析中,我们将直接应用十进制转化为二进制公式,处理各种复杂的数值计算需求。以下以一个具体的案例进行演示,展示如何从十进制数值推导出精确的二进制位模式。假设我们需要分析一个 32 位整数的地址空间,该整数的十进制值为 1836764194。首先,我们将该数除以 2,得到余数 0,商为 918382097。接着将商除以 2 余数 1,商为 459191048。继续向下推导,我们将得到的余数按顺序记录,直到商为 0。最终,所有余数组合成的序列即为该整数的二进制表示。在这一过程中,每一步的每一次除法操作,都是对位权的一次精确计算。通过这种方式,我们可以将抽象的十进制数值转化为直观的 0 和 1 序列,从而在芯片设计上直接映射内存地址。这种实际应用不仅验证了理论的正确性,更展示了其在工程中的强大生命力,让冷冰冰的公式变成了解决实际问题的有力工具。
此外,我们还注意到,在信息技术普及的今天,十进制转化为二进制公式的应用已渗透到日常生活的方方面面。无论是手机存储设备的容量标识、网络传输的数据编码,还是电脑系统的文件管理,都依赖于这一底层逻辑的支撑。通过系统的知识积累与技能的精进,我们可以更从容地应对各种技术挑战。因此,对于每一位致力于数字领域的学习者而言,深入理解并熟练掌握十进制转化为二进制公式,都是通往专业领域的重要阶梯。只有夯实这一基础,未来的创新之路才会更加宽广。
总结与展望
十进制转化为二进制公式是计算机科学的基石,其背后的逻辑简洁而深远。通过反复的除法运算与余数的记录,我们将人类熟悉的十进制系统映射到机器能认知的二进制世界。这一过程不仅是数学上的分解与归并,更是技术与思维的双向奔赴。在掌握基础位值法与递归思想后,我们还能灵活运用复杂场景下的应用技巧,解决各类实际问题。从代码编写到系统设计,这一技能始终如一地支撑着数字化转型的宏伟蓝图。未来,随着人工智能与量子计算的发展,这一底层逻辑可能迎来新的拓展与优化,但其作为二进制表示通用的核心地位不会改变。让我们继续深入探索,将这一公式转化为驾驭数字世界的强大力量。

在数字信息的海洋中,十进制转化为二进制公式是我们最坚实的行囊,指引我们在技术浪潮中乘风破浪。愿每一位有志于数字事业的同仁,都能以此为基础,深化认知,精进技艺,共同推动技术进步,赋能未来社会。